RACE 1 – Time: 06:00 | Class 5 Handicap | 1000m

Selections: 1/5/3

OUR SECRET WEAPON was narrowly defeated by Supermax last start after some mid-race collisions and interference. 1000m looks his ideal trip and he can bounce back here. Draws very handy in barrier three. SACRED ORDER was beaten by a very slender margin by Lim’s Denali last start and returns to the race two weeks later. Hoping to see a clean getaway, her poor beginning made the job much harder than it should have been.

RACE 2 – Time: 06:30 | Maiden | 1400m

Selections: 2/4/5

IMPERIAL PARADE returns after the last start didn’t go to plan. Became unbalanced at a crucial stage and overdid himself late in the race. Can bounce back here and will most likely be short in the market. MEWAR showed enough in a recent trial between runs. Drops back in distance after contesting the mile last start in a restricted maiden which looks stronger than this weekend’s field on paper.

RACE 3 – Time: 07:00 | Class 4 Handicap | 1200m

Selections: 3/2/1

PACIFIC EMPEROR finds his way into division two after a big win in this grade back in April. Up seven points for that win. Ran second in a trial where they clocked a nice time, and he is right in this. WATCH OUT BOSS’ performances have been very brave since returning to this class. He just runs into one or two better and a win would not surprise this weekend.

RACE 4 – Time: 07:30 | Open Maiden | 1000m

Selections: 4/7/3

DIAZ strikes an easier affair than what he has faced in his last couple. 1000m looks his ideal trip and it is the distance he has saved his best performances for. Include in all bets. STRONG ACE raced wide and cast a shoe last start so definitely had excuses. He has been heavily supported most starts and a win doesn’t look too far off.

RACE 5 – Time: 08:00 | Class 5 Handicap | 1200m

Selections: 1/2/4

DANCING TYCOON finally gets back to class 5 for his debut at this grade. This looks the class drop they have been waiting for with this two-time winner, can bounce back into the winner’s circle here. THE WILD PRINCE is another horse back to class 5 this weekend who should appreciate the drop back after heading back up to class 4 last start. Hopefully, he can find the lead where he is most comfortable and kick away on top of the straight.

RACE 6 – Time: 08:30 | Class 4 Handicap | 1400m

Selections: 1/2/6

PACIFIC BAO BEI will hope that this will be his day. He hasn’t quite hit the mark we all thought he would after his first win, but his form is good enough to take this out. ACE SOVEREIGN can pose as a big danger to the top weight after a massive performance last start. Rider had to take him back and was one of the quickest sectional stars out of that race. Must be respected here.

RACE 7 – Time: 09:00 | Class 5 Handicap | 1100m

Selections: 1/2/4

LIM’S KNIGHT is a horse who rarely spends more than one start in class 5 when he drops in grade. On previous form, he is the clear horse to beat here. Jockey Pinheiro looks a good booking. HAPPY FRIDAY enjoyed a strong win last start after racing consistently in the lead up. A follow-up victory would not be out of the question over the same track and distance, looks one of the main threats to Lim’s Knight.

RACE 8 – Time: 09:30 | Class 4 Handicap | 1600m

Selections: 3/5/8

IRON RULER‘s last win was just two rating points lower than he carries in this contest. Three of his six wins have come at this course and distance. Stable apprentice Mamat is back from injury and claims four kilograms. LEATHERHEAD hasn’t won since April of last year off a much higher rating than what he is going around with now. Didn’t really suit leading the field last start but his recent starts show he is ready to win very soon.

RACE 9 – Time: 10:00 | Class 5 Handicap | 2000m

Selections: 1/2/3

ABSOLUTE RADIANCE looks a horse who will be suited to 2000m. He’s only contested the distance on one occasion but should be much improved here with more race experience under the belt this time around. KING’S SPEECH always commands a ton of respect whenever competing in a 2000m class 5 event.

Race 10 – Time: 10:30 | Class 3 Handicap | 1200m

Selections: 3/5/8

CITY GOLD FORWARD has done nothing wrong in his three starts to date never finishing out of the top three since arriving early in the year. Nunes is aboard and has had the benefit of a nice trial coming into this. MIMOSAS is a big strong galloper who has held his own in this class since making his way from Australia. Has been the victim of bad luck on a few occasions especially last start where he was forced to race wide from a bad barrier.

Race 11 – Time: 11:00 | Group 2 | 1600m

Selections: 2/5/9

COIN TOSS put in a strong performance to take out the second leg of this series under Aussie rider Daniel Moor. He takes the reigns again and all signs point to a big performance here over the mile. Perfect draw in barrier two. BESTSELLER has finished runner-up in both legs of this series and rises to the mile for the first time like so many do in this field. You just have to look at his last three starts to know he will be there at the business end.

Race 12 – Time: 11:30 | Class 4 Handicap | 1200m

Selections: 6/3/1

PACIFIC GOLD used to race in Victoria, Australia where he won on a heavy surface at Donald. His most recent start saw him run second at Sandown beaten half a length. Liked the way he trailed up. Same sire as our champion horse Lim’s Kosciuszko. THUNDER LEGEND lines up in his second start on the island. Brings very good form that Italian Revolution race and will strip much fitter having a nice trial between runs.
